fairy chess (uncountable)

  1. A chess variant: chess with unusual rules or pieces.
    • 2005, Gary Westfahl, The Greenwood encyclopedia of science fiction and fantasy: themes, works, and wonders, Volume 1, page 113:
      Chess with alternative rules is called fairy chess; a notable science fiction example is the 3-D game played in episodes of Star Trek.
  2. Synonym of fairy problem: an unusual chess problem.
